What is a GPS beacon and what is it for?

GPS tracker is a complex technical device that works in tandem with GPS monitoring through the use of satellites. The data received from the tracker about the location of the car is sent to the computer or mobile device to the car owner. Installing gps beacons on a car is done in a hidden order, so an attacker using a stolen car does not even know about their presence in it.

Most often, trackers are installed under car upholstery, in an airbag, or under the wheel arches of a car. In other words, the more reliably the lighthouse is hidden, the more difficult it will be for a thief to find it if he still thinks about its presence in the car.

Principle of operation

The principle of operation of an automobile beacon is quite complicated and consists in the simultaneous operation of three systems at once:

1. GPS receiver, which determines the coordinates of the vehicle;

2. GPS module, through which all the necessary information is transmitted to the computer or mobile device of the owner of the car;

3. GPS stations that receive information from the tracking module about the actual location of the car.

The principle of operation of the GPS tracker is to monitor special commands, if everything is fine and the tracker detects nothing suspicious, then it goes into "sleep mode" until the next check. Such a check is carried out by a beacon once a day, and at least once a month, a complete check of the entire system is performed, during which a message is automatically sent to the car owner about the location of the car.

If the vehicle is hijacked, the beacon is activated and switches to the mode of constant monitoring of the vehicle. During this period,the tracker sends messages depending on the set parameters, alternating every10 minutes or once an hour.

This frequency of operation of the GPS beacon in the active phase is chosen for a reason and primarily so that the attacker cannot determine the location of the tracker in the car by the signal.
